Lukas Theisgen is a pioneering researcher in the field of surgical robotics, with a primary focus on developing miniaturized, highly dynamic robotic systems for computer-assisted surgery. His major contributions center on the design and control of compact, handheld surgical robots that overcome the limitations of traditional large serial arms or bone-mounted systems. Theisgen's most notable work, the MINARO HD, presents a handheld, highly dynamic surgical robot that enhances safety by reducing inertia and eliminating the need for additional workflow steps, while maintaining precision in dynamic path control. His research on modular design of versatile surgical mini-robots further advances the field by enabling adaptable, accurate instrument positioning.
